Talking Driving 1st impressions here!

Hello, I'm new here, but not to car forums. I'm sure that all you 8 owners know how nice this car drives, but there are many lurkers here like myself who do not. Until yesterday! I went and test drove one. To all those who think that it has not torque, think again, it was perfectly driveable at 2000 rpm which was really surprising to me. No lugging of the engine at all. Very smooth power delivery. I am liking the 8 more and more. The back seats really are useable, it's amazing. Good luck with your RX-8 quest. Hope you get your Velocity Red! The sparkle comes from a last coat of sparkle paint before the clear coat. In the sun it's a WOW! Otherwise it's really hard to notice. When people get up close to mine and see that they always comment - LOOK AT THAT!!
